Ambiq Micro, Inc. (NYSE:AMBQ – Get Free Report) Director Ker Zhang sold 185 shares of the business’s stock in a transaction that occurred on Friday, September 4th. The shares were sold at an average price of $56.92, for a total transaction of $10,530.20. Following the transaction, the director directly owned 30,366 shares of the company’s stock, valued at approximately $1,728,432.72. This represents a 0.61% decrease in their position. The sale was disclosed in a filing with the SEC, which is available through the SEC website.

About Ambiq Micro
Ambiq Micro (NYSE: AMBQ) is a semiconductor company specializing in the design and development of ultra-low-power microcontroller units (MCUs) and application-specific integrated circuits (ASICs). The company’s core technology leverages sub-threshold voltage operation to dramatically reduce energy consumption, enabling extended battery life in a broad range of portable and always-on devices. Ambiq’s products are particularly well suited for applications where power efficiency is critical, such as wearable electronics, IoT sensors, medical monitoring equipment, and industrial automation systems.
The company’s flagship product family, the Apollo series of MCUs, offers multi-core architectures, integrated wireless connectivity options, and advanced security features.
